Awesome work and great video! Gives me the confidence and motivation to install a crawl space door some weekend soon! What kind of wood/material and size did you use for the trim/border around the door? And did you install any sort of vapor barrier on the door or would it need it? Thanks!
@CrawlSpaceNinja
@CrawlSpaceNinja Жыл бұрын
Aaron Ray, great question. We talked to our Production Ninjas about your question. For the frame, we use 2x8 pressure treated wood. For the door and trim, we use marine grade plastic. We hope this answers your question. Thanks for watching. Have a happy and blessed day.

It appears the wood frame contacts the block directly and there is no barrier between the two. Should there not be one to prevent the wood from taking on moisture from the block similar to how a sill board is typically isolated?
@domepiece11
@domepiece11 Жыл бұрын
I agree. Water will just run off the siding over all that wood. I would want to put top flashing like a window to divert the water. A sill seal is a good idea too.
@CrawlSpaceNinja
@CrawlSpaceNinja 5 ай бұрын
Yes, you can add a barrier, we use ground contact pressure treated wood which can be applied directly to block.
